The video discusses a lawsuit against immigration restrictions, emphasizing the need for skilled workers to drive economic growth. It highlights the Chamber of Commerce's role in supporting government actions that benefit the economy. The conversation shifts to the stimulus bill and the impact of unemployment insurance on workforce return, stressing the importance of balancing support with economic incentives.
